Output 3579dc721596265aa1ed82c62b6427e0867a69df01e8e4928eff93f806801155:20

value
1428037
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ba8c5f170ecef8052d957b9e783c10b5cd080608 OP_EQUALVERIFY OP_CHECKSIG
address
1J1NqrrJFbYveh7gRn4iaDEkxgUegtFKv3
transaction
3579dc721596265aa1ed82c62b6427e0867a69df01e8e4928eff93f806801155
spent
true